Dhruv Rathee focuses on India, education, economics, current affairs, and science, delivering simplified and objective explainers of complex topics in a tutorial/educational style. The channel emphasizes learning, awareness, and education, with videos that often analyze political and social issues, and an average of about 12.8 million views per video across 738 published since January 2013.

How do we determine which channels are similar to Dhruv Rathee?

We analyze Dhruv Rathee's recent videos, generate topic-relevant search queries, check YouTube search results, and compare the meaning of each channel's content to measure similarity. The result is a ranked list sorted by SERP overlap, semantic similarity, and search appearances.
